Rates and rate making

Proceedings of the American Institute of Electrical Engineers, 1915
The necessity of recognizing load factor in rate schedules is emphasized. To obtain load factor necessitates the measurement of maximum demand; a new maximum demand meter is described which depends upon heat and heat storage. The theory of such meters is discussed.

HOMICIDE-SUICIDE RATES AND HOMICIDE RATES

Perceptual and Motor Skills, 1997
In 27 studies on murder-suicide, the homicide rate was negatively associated with the percentage of murder-suicides, and the murder-suicide rate showed less variation than the homicide rate.

Rates and Rate Equations

2015
This chapter describes the basic quantities and concepts of deterministic kinetics. Concentration changes and the rate of concentration change are defined. The rate equation is introduced as a mathematical function giving the rates of concentration change as a function of concentrations.
